定量风险评价技术在管道城市穿越段的应用  被引量:5

Application of Quantitative Risk Assessment in High Consequence Area of Pipeline

摘  要:介绍了管道高后果区定量风险评价的方法和风险可接收标准。将定量风险评价技术在我国某长输原油管道城市穿越段的应用表明,定量风险评价方法适用于人口密集的管道高后果区,能对管道高后果区的风险管理、决策提供重要的参考。In this article,the quantitative risk assessment(QRA) and acceptable risk criteria of high consequence area of crude oil pipeline are studied according to the QRA method of oil and gas pipeline station.An application case of QRA on a section of high consequence area crossing city in southeast China is given.In the case,the individual risk and social risk are calculated by QRA method.As the risks of the pipeline section exceeds the acceptable risk criteria,the risk controlling solution is made according to the assessment.It is believed that QRA can be applicable in the safety assessment on high consequence area of crude oil pipeline and it can give further support for decision-making of risk management and layout of high consequence area.

关 键 词:定量风险评价 管道 高后果区 风险可接受指标
